Are the Q40s excessively heavy, i wanna use them for portable and a bit of home audio, but mainly portable and just wondering about there isolation (I'm not too picky) and sound leakage - i hate being annoying to others lol. And do they have a <3m cable?

post #4 of 15
Thread Starter 

You should read up on the Q40s.  They are big, and I wouldn't use them as portables.  I don't think they are super heavy, but they are not what I would consider light like the SR60s.  And the cable is like 10' (~3m), and there's no way I want something that long for portable use.  It's been a while since I listened to them, but I would say the isolation is average and the leakage was minimal.

 

Of the phones I have listed, I would think the CAL! & ES7s would be the best for portable use.
